A stunning beach is at risk of closing because it’s too popular

A popular beach, Porth Iago, faces closure due to excessive visitors, causing conflicts. Access is via private land, with limited parking. Campsite management requires advanced bookings. Despite recent acclaim, the site manager contemplates shutting down due to overwhelming demand, exacerbated by media coverage. Day trippers often find themselves turned away, causing frustration. The beach, known for its stunning sunsets and tranquil waters, attracts crowds. The manager struggles to handle numerous inquiries and manage operations alone. Though demand is high, prices remain stable. Access is restricted, with an alternative route available for walkers. The bleak situation may lead to the closure of the campsite and car park.
